covenant high school charlottesville va
covenant high school charlottesville va, covenant high school charlottesville, covenant school in charlottesville va, the covenant school charlottesville, reviews of covenant school charlottesville, covenant christian school charlottesville, covenant school charlottesville calendar, covenant school charlottesville football, covenant school charlottesville tuition, covenant college high school, the covenant school virginia, covenant high school central, covenant school charlottesville eagles, covenant upper school charlottesville, covenant christian high school, covenant christian high school website, covenant high school indianapolis, covenant church charlottesville va, the covenant school website, covenant day high school, covenant christian school williamsburg va, covenant christian school website, covenant school harrisburg pa
covenant high school charlottesville va. There are any references about covenant high school charlottesville va in here. you can look below.
covenant high school charlottesville va
covenant high school charlottesville
covenant school in charlottesville va
the covenant school charlottesville
reviews of covenant school charlottesville
covenant christian school charlottesville
covenant school charlottesville calendar
covenant school charlottesville football
covenant school charlottesville tuition
covenant college high school
the covenant school virginia
covenant high school central
covenant school charlottesville eagles
covenant upper school charlottesville
covenant christian high school
covenant christian high school website
covenant high school indianapolis
covenant church charlottesville va
the covenant school website
covenant day high school
covenant christian school williamsburg va
covenant christian school website
covenant school harrisburg pa
covenant high school charlottesville va, covenant high school charlottesville, covenant school in charlottesville va, the covenant school charlottesville, reviews of covenant school charlottesville, covenant christian school charlottesville, covenant school charlottesville calendar, covenant school charlottesville football, covenant school charlottesville tuition, covenant college high school, the covenant school virginia, covenant high school central, covenant school charlottesville eagles, covenant upper school charlottesville, covenant christian high school, covenant christian high school website, covenant high school indianapolis, covenant church charlottesville va, the covenant school website, covenant day high school, covenant christian school williamsburg va, covenant christian school website, covenant school harrisburg pa